## Artifact Signing — SDK Parity Notes (Weekly Sync)

Kestrel SDK for Android reached parity with the Swift client this sprint: offline queueing, batched telemetry, and retry semantics now match. Both SDKs ship as signed artifacts from the same pipeline. Remaining gap: background sync throttling, targeted next sprint. Verify both release bundles before tagging. Both artifacts validate against the shared signing key below.

signing key of kawig-fafog = bky19_6Fypv1qws7J8qJtaYjX

Subject: Solara Launch Plan — Finance Review

Team,

Attached is the launch plan for Solara, our new mid-range line, targeting a June release in the Arnwick and Pellbrook markets. Finance should note: tooling costs came in 8% over estimate, offset by a cheaper distribution deal with Quillan Freight. Marketing spend is front-loaded into the first six weeks. Margins hold at 34% under current assumptions. Hedda Voss owns the rollout calendar; route questions to her team. The confidential strategic note follows immediately below.

board note of tagug-hahag: Praionax Logistics is in early talks to buy Julaxek Group for about $36.3 million. The Julmir launch date is March 1, and nothing goes to the press before then.

# Document Transport — Courier Change Procedure

Following the missed pick-up by Thornby Express last Friday, all sealed document cases from the Gildmere warehouse now move via Rookline Couriers. Shift leads must verify the driver's manifest against our outbound log, confirm seal numbers match, and record the time of release. No case leaves the dock unaccompanied. At hand-over, apply the confidential instruction set out immediately below.

dispatch memo: the sorius tamius courier leaves the praeth ledger at gate 4873 under passcode 928014

Finance Review Summary — Insurance Renewal

For the incoming director: our combined commercial policy with Norfield Underwriting renews in Q2. Current-year premiums totalled within 2% of budget, and claims exposure remains low following closure of the Eastgate warehouse matter. The broker projects a moderate uplift of 4–7%, which we've provisioned for. Full schedules are attached for review. One confidential consideration bearing on renewal strategy follows immediately below.

internal memo for kahif-hawip: Headcount on the Quenix team goes from 3 to 140 by the end of January. Gross margin on Quenix came in at 5 percent against a plan of 5 percent.